So today was a day of many firsts for me. I've been riding for less than a month and been keeping to surface streets for short (30ish minutes) rides. Today I decided to ride from Lake Forest to Los Angeles.
Man was that an experience! I never imagined how stressful on the forearm and how numb my hand would get after a hour and a half of riding. My hand and forearm is still throbbing a little!

Today was also the first time I tried splitting lanes as there were some strips of the freeway in a deadlock. I think I did fine...went no faster than 20-25 between lanes and it was pretty cool actually.

Ok, so for the dumbass moment. Before hitting the freeway on surface streets, I was stopped at a light. I stalled when the light turned green. In a panic, I started the bike, twisted the throttle and dumped the clutch. Less than a second later, the front wheel comes up and I'm doing a wheelie! I somehow managed to land it after a second or two and kept going on my way. I'm sure I looked like a jackass showing off to the other cars, but I positive the look on my face was one of shock and terror of wtf was going on.

Anyway....a day of many firsts. I learned a lot and hope not to make the same mistakes again.
